Salary Guide for Faculty in Aglandjia

📊 Faculty salaries in Aglandjia vary by role and institution. Researched data for 2025 shows Assistant Professors earning €35,000–€50,000, Associates €50,000–€65,000, and Full Professors €65,000–€80,000. Factors include experience, field, and cost of living adjustments, with bonuses for research output. In Aglandjia, salaries are competitive within the EU, supported by low taxes and benefits like health insurance. Compared to other Cypriot cities, Aglandjia offers higher averages due to its concentration of top institutions. For example, engineering faculty may see 10-15% premiums. Weather and Climate in Aglandjia

☀️ Aglandjia features a Mediterranean climate with hot, dry summers (avg. 30-35°C) and mild winters (10-15°C), boasting over 300 sunny days yearly. This weather supports year-round outdoor activities, enhancing academic life with campus events and research fieldwork. Seasonal variations include rainy winters ideal for indoor seminars, while summers encourage flexible schedules. Newcomers should visit in spring for mild conditions. The climate positively impacts work, reducing seasonal disruptions and promoting well-being. Compared to northern Europe, Aglandjia's weather offers more consistent productivity.
